If I remember well, Thrustmaster RGT has 270º. In my opinion, the main feature for a wheel is having 900º. Even a Formula 1, has more thant 270º. The Logitech Driving Force GT has 900º. Anyway, I will look for a cheap G27.

DFGT without any doubt: great FFB, 900º, sequential gear shift, plenty of buttons, "good looking" wheel, Logitech drivers and warranty. Cons: buttons instead of paddles. Pedals are plastic and "soft" (but durable), better play in socks.
DFGT is a great wheel for that price and very solid. Passed 2 year and it continues to work without any problems. A lot of buttons on wheel and you will use all of them. But If you can take a G27, it has clutch that DFGT hasn't Max.

G27, solid, far better in mechanics than G25 (no straight cut gears, noisy like hell), and all the stuff you need , H pattern shifter and paddles and a good 3 pedal set, soft gas, hard brake pedal and medium clutch. I was tempted by Fanatec but two friends of mine told me something that didn't like me, motherboard issues, potentiometers broken. I want a solid stuff and G27 is rock solid and fit my taste 100%.
